http connection java.net.SocketException: Permission denied 05-18 14:06:43.709: I/System.out(13921): Error in http connection java.net.SocketException: Permission denied 05-18 14:06:47.629: http://code2care.org/2015/android-error-http-connection-java.net.socketexception:-permission-denied/ I/System.out(13921): Error in http connection java.net.SocketException: Permission denied This is the most common error faced by Android Developers, reason ? Well you just missed to add Internet permissions, Solution : Simple add the below line in your AndroidManifest.xml file. If your app is using any hardware like bluetooth, camera, permission denied gps e.t.c then you gotta get the user permission. File : AndroidManifest.xml Language : XML
